Technical Field

The invention relates to the technical field of traditional Chinese medicine processing, in particular to a method for judging softening degree in a moistening process of dry rhizome medicinal materials.

Background

To facilitate cutting of herbal pieces, it is often necessary to soften the cleaned herbs to change the texture of the dried herbs from hard to soft. For dry rhizome type medicinal materials with hard texture, a method of moistening with water is often adopted for softening. The proper moistening can reduce the loss of effective components and ensure the neat, flat and complete cut decoction pieces, so the theory of 'seven-part moistening and three-part cutting' is adopted. The time for moistening should be considered comprehensively in consideration of the volume, texture and season of the medicinal materials, and the principles of "moderate hardness", "thorough penetration of the medicinal materials" and "avoiding water damage" should be adhered to. The indexes all depend on the sensory evaluation of pharmaceutical industry in practical application, and have large subjectivity and individual difference.

Disclosure of Invention

Aiming at the problem that the softening degree of medicinal materials cannot be objectively judged in the prior art, the invention provides a method for judging the softening degree in the moistening process of dry rhizome medicinal materials.

In order to achieve the purpose, the invention adopts the following technical scheme:

a softening degree judgment method in a moistening process of dry rhizome medicinal materials is characterized in that puncture points are arranged on the medicinal materials, a needle-punching type pressure sensor is adopted to puncture the medicinal materials, and if the puncture force reaches a preset value, the softening end point in the moistening process of the medicinal materials is judged.

According to the invention, the medicinal materials are punctured by adopting the needle-punching type pressure sensor, the softening degree of the medicinal materials is judged according to the magnitude of the puncturing force, compared with the pure sensory evaluation in the prior art, the judgment result of the invention is more objective and reliable, and uniform results can be obtained by different personnel operations.

As an alternative of the invention, the needle-punched pressure sensor is a texture analyzer with a needle-type probe. The texture analyzer is a professional instrument for food physical analysis, has various probe forms, and can be used for the judging method of the invention by selecting a needle type probe.

As an alternative of the invention, the dry rhizome medicinal material is ginseng. Ginseng radix is dried root and rhizome of Panax ginseng C.A.Mey belonging to Araliaceae, and processed by Chinese pharmacopoeia to be moistened, sliced, and dried. The preparation method comprises the steps of taking raw medicinal materials, removing the reed heads, cleaning, moistening for 24-48 hours until the internal and external humidity is consistent, slicing and drying according to the regulation of Peking City Chinese medicinal decoction piece processing specifications (2008 edition). The processing specifications of ginseng recorded in pharmacopoeia include sun-dried ginseng and red ginseng, but the processing technology is not unified, the parameters are not clear, the processing specifications of sugared ginseng, active ginseng, strong ginseng, black ginseng and the like are included in the pharmacopoeia, the current ginseng processing research mainly focuses on processing ginseng with different processing specifications and different auxiliary materials of ginseng, and the research on the moistening and softening process of ginseng is lacked. The method of the invention can provide a judgment basis for moistening and softening the ginseng.

Preferably, when the ginseng is moistened, the water adding amount in the moistening process is 70-110% of the mass of the medicinal materials. The optimal water adding amount enables the medicinal materials to absorb water at the fastest speed, and avoids the phenomenon of water damage caused by the fact that a detection node crosses a softening end point.

Preferably, at least one puncture point is arranged at the front part, the middle part and the rear part of the length direction of the medicinal material, and the softening end point of the moistening process of the medicinal material is judged when the average value of the puncture force of each puncture point reaches the preset value. The front, middle and rear portions are referred to herein in the general sense of the ends and middle of the elongated article, and the specific scope is not required. The tissue density distribution of different medicinal materials is different, and the whole softening condition of the medicinal materials cannot be accurately reflected only by selecting a certain position for puncture experiments, so that the three different positions of the medicinal materials are respectively punctured, and the average value of the puncture force of each puncture point reaches a preset value, which is favorable for accurately judging the softening endpoint of the medicinal materials. Further preferably, 4 puncture points are respectively arranged at the front, middle and rear parts of the medicinal material in the length direction, the distance between the four puncture points is 0.5cm, the average value of the four puncture points is taken as the puncture force of the corresponding part, and the softening end point of the moistening process is determined when the average value of the puncture forces of the three parts reaches the preset value.

Specifically, the preset value of the puncture force is 8-10N when the ginseng is moistened. The puncture force refers to the average value of puncture resistance in the puncture process of the probe. When the puncture force is less than 8N, the medicinal materials are completely softened, but the effective components in the cells are possibly exuded to cause the phenomenon of water injury, when the puncture force is more than 10N, the medicinal materials are not completely softened, and when the puncture force is within the range of 8-10N, the ginseng with different specifications can reach the standard of completely permeating the medicinal water.

Preferably, the puncture speed is 20-40 mm/min.

Preferably, the puncture depth is 50-70% of the diameter of the medicinal material at the corresponding puncture point. The optimal puncture depth can accurately reflect the maximum hardness in the medicinal material, so that the measured puncture force value is more reliable, and the softening end point can be accurately judged.
